Computer Software And Apps is taught at colleges nationwide, but at some it makes up a far larger share of the degrees awarded than at others. To top this list, a school awards a larger share of its degrees in computer software and apps than other colleges that offer the major.
To build this ranking, College Factual compared the degree focus of the 91 schools in the United States offering computer software and apps.
Leading the list of the most focused computer software and apps schools is Atlantic College. Set in the city of Guaynabo, Atlantic College is a private not-for-profit institution. About 74% of the degrees Atlantic College awards are in computer software and apps, or about 207 graduates in the most recent year.

This list is compiled by College Factual. Schools are ranked by degree focus — the share of the school’s total degree completions that are in the program, drawn from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S).
The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E), serves as the core of our data about colleges.
